Wen Liu is a scholar working on Materials Chemistry, Biomedical Engineering and Mechanical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, Wen Liu has authored 137 papers receiving a total of 3.3k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 61 papers in Materials Chemistry, 48 papers in Biomedical Engineering and 39 papers in Mechanical Engineering. Recurrent topics in Wen Liu’s work include Chemical Looping and Thermochemical Processes (37 papers), Catalytic Processes in Materials Science (30 papers) and Catalysts for Methane Reforming (18 papers). Wen Liu is often cited by papers focused on Chemical Looping and Thermochemical Processes (37 papers), Catalytic Processes in Materials Science (30 papers) and Catalysts for Methane Reforming (18 papers). Wen Liu collaborates with scholars based in Singapore, China and United Kingdom. Wen Liu's co-authors include Stuart A. Scott, John S. Dennis, Mohammad Ismail, Matthew T. Dunstan, Yanhui Yang, Jijiang Huang, Chao He, Syed Saqline, Yong Yan and Rongliang Qiu and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of the American Chemical Society, Angewandte Chemie International Edition and Advanced Materials.
